What's The Definition Of Anhinga?

anhinga in American English
any of a family (Anhingidae) of pelecaniform birds of tropical and subtropical regions, with a long, sharp-pointed bill and long neck
noun: any of various totipalmate swimming birds of the family Anhingidae, having a very long and flexible neck
